Water Flowing to Atmosphere – If the water coming from a cartridge filter goes directly to atmosphere, a downstream pressure gauge would rarely go much above zero and so it can be eliminated. The pressure drop across a cartridge in this type of service can be determined by simply taking a dynamic reading from the inlet pressure gauge.
As particles accumulate on a filter cartridge, flow through the filter becomes restricted. This restriction reduces the flow rate through the cartridge and increases backpressure. (It also increases the effectiveness of the filter, so cartridges shouldn’t be changed unnecessarily.) The difference in pressure before and after a cartridge filter is the pressure drop, or △ (Delta P).
Different filter configurations and micron ratings have different △P replacement specifications. For example, pleated membrane filters normally require replacement at a △P of 15 psig, while string filters are still going strong at a △P of 25 psig. Consult the manufacturers △P recommendations for the specific filter cartridge being used.
